An object of mass m 1 hangs from a string that passes over a very light fixed pulley P 1 as shown in the figure below. The string connects to a second very light pulley P 2 . A second string passes around this pulley with one end attached to a wall and the other to an object of mass m 2 on a frictionless, horizontal table.
(a) If a 1 and a 2 are the accelerations of m 1 and m 2 , respectively, what is the relation between these accelerations? (Use any variable or symbol stated above as necessary.) (b) Find expressions for the tensions in the strings in terms of the masses m 1 and m 2 , and g. (c) Find expressions for the accelerations a 1 and a 2 in terms of the masses m 1 and m 2 , and g.
